Step 1: Inspection and Assessment

Our team will inspect your home to identify the source of the leak and assess the extent of the dam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ect hidden water and identify areas that need attention. This step is crucial in determining the best course of action to take.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Once we’ve identified the source of the leak, our team will use specialized equipment to remove standing water and dry out your home. We’ll use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to extract water from your home as quickly and efficiently as possible.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

After water extraction, our team will use specialized equipment to dry out your home. We’ll use dehumidifiers and air movers to remove excess moisture and prevent further damage. This step is critical in preventing mold and mildew growth.

Step 4: Repair and Restoration

Once your home is dry, our team will begin the repair and restoration process. We’ll work with you to ensure that all necessary repairs are made and that your home is back to normal. Our technicians are skilled in a variety of repair techniques and will ensure that all work is done to the highest standards.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ning

Our team will conduct a final inspection of your home to ensure that all repairs have been completed to your satisfaction. We’ll also clean and disinfect the affected areas to ensure that your home is safe and healthy to occupy.

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Water Damage Repair

Don’t wait until it’s too late to address the water damage in your ceiling. Catching these warning sign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Here are some common signs that you need Ceiling Water Damage Repair: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ice a musty smell in your home that won’t go away, it’s likely due to water damage. Don’t ignore it; address the issue before it gets worse.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ling

Water stains on your ceiling can be a sign of water damage. If you notice water stains that are yellowish or brownish in color, it’s likely due to water damage. Don’t ignore it; address the issue before it gets worse.

Bubbling or Cracking Paint

Bubbling or cracking paint can be a sign of water damage. If you notice paint that’s bubbled or cracked, it’s likely due to water damage. Don’t ignore it; address the issue before it gets worse.

Warped or Buckled Ceiling Tiles

Warped or buckled ceiling tiles can be a sign of water damage. If you notice ceiling tiles that are warped or buckled, it’s likely due to water damage. Don’t ignore it; address the issue before it gets worse.
